Digging up skeletons: openworked timepieces are making hearts race

WEB DESIGN

Roger Dubuis pushes design boundaries yet again with the Excalibur Spider Flyback Chronograph’s patent-pending flyback movement and lightweight 45mm carbon case; the column wheel, rotating minute counter and winged rotor take inspiration from supercar engineering. The integrated RD780 calibre comes with a Poinçon de Genève certification, while the vertical clutch and second braking system deliver superlative starts and precision, setting a new benchmark for flyback chronographs. The carbon case with notched ceramic bezel and rubber strap with tyre track pattern further reflect Roger Dubuis’s affinity for motorsports. Attention to detail and hyper-technical materials elevate the design, justifying the attention this watch is commanding in the luxury chronograph market.

PRETTY IN PLATINUM

The Lange 1 Time Zone in platinum displays at a glance both home time and a second time zone using two subdials. Day and night ring indicators and a daylight savings marker provide maximum legibility, while the supple calibre L141.1 offers 72 hours of power reserve. The new platinum case and rhodium face featuring the signature off-centre dial architecture lend elegance to the complications.
